Product Description

The Radiator is the key component of the Engine's cooling system. It is designed to regulate and dissipate excess heat produced by the Engine during operation. It functions as a heat exchange unit, effectively dissipating excess heat from the Engine. By channeling a mixture of anti-freeze and water through its intricate fin structure, the Radiator facilitates heat transfer. As this mixture passes through the fins, it releases a portion of the Engine's heat into the surrounding air, which is drawn in through the Radiator's front grill. This process ensures that the Engine remains within a safe temperature range, preventing overheating and promoting efficient performance.
